Our 'Observatories' project continues to grow: the Family Law Observatory is now live

Morri Rossetti & Franzosi continues to enhance its 'Observatories' project - a series of specialized knowledge-sharing portals - with the introduction of the Family Law Observatory.

Through regulatory and case law analysis, doctrinal insights, and references to practical cases, the new portal – coordinated by Avv. Laura Catania, Director at our Firm – offers an innovative approach to family justice and provides qualified support for navigating the complex world of family law.

Particular attention is given to supporting individuals in times of crisis and conflict management, providing tools to access authorities (Courts, Public Administration, etc.) and specialists (psychotherapists, Parenting Coordinators, family mediators, etc.). Additionally, the Observatory is committed to supporting families in key matters related to asset protection, with a specific focus on generational transfer, estate planning, and the management of inheritance disputes.

Among the first initiatives of its kind in the Italian legal market, the 'Obervatories' project stands out as an editorial platform that promotes the integration of multidisciplinary expertise around specific legal themes. Its goal is to deliver highly specialized, vertical content that aligns with the evolving needs and expectations of clients. The Observatories function as catalysts of intellectual energy, reinforcing the Firm's commitment to a fully integrated, multi-specialist legal practice.

With the launch of this new portal, the project now includes eleven Observatories and over 1,000 published professional insights. As part of a multichannel strategy, each observatory is also supported by a dedicated LinkedIn page, collectively engaging more than 30,000 followers.
